This is my first toon at 60. I have played 5/9 night fae campaigns and still have not got the flying quest. Do I need to complete the entire covenant campaign in order to unlock the flying quest? Or do I need to just focus on getting higher renown? My current renown is 22.
https://www.icy-veins.com/wow/how-to-unlock-flying-in-shadowlands-patch-9-1
You need Renown 44 first.
You must reach Renown 44 and complete “The Last Sigil”, Chapter 4 of the Chains of Domination campaign.
Thanks for the answer; what is the absolute fastest way to grind to renown 44? Is it that tower thingy in the maw? Or is working on the covenant campaign the faster route?
Do daily emissaries, finish your Night Fae campaign, then do Korthia stuff (especially the weekly quest). You can also get Renown from World Bosses and Dungeon/Raid Bosses.
And from Battlegrounds if you like to PvP.

The emissaries are the ones with blue exclamation marks that you pick up in your Covenant Sanctum (Heart of the Forest, as Night Fae). They give 1 Renown, and I’m not sure which is fastest. Dungeons could be fastest I guess, since you can spam them.
To be clear, you mean dungeon dungeons, not raids? (I dont qualify for the latter due to my gear level).
Yes, regular dungeons (normal, heroic or mythic (+))
Raid Finder also gives it.
Ok, I will try that route. I will also try to locate those weekly quests.
Emissaries aren’t weekly, they’re daily.
In the dungeon finder tool, I am not seeing any renown rewards for random dungeons (just gold and anima). Does renown randomly drop?
It drops from the last boss, you get it from looting it.
